Some time ago I replaced the front brakes on a relations corsa c, the discs have large clearance holes for the m12 studs (4*100 ) and fit easily over the minor studs, the hole in the centre of the disc is too small for the minor but 10 minutes on the lathe can soon fix this, there is plenty of room between the disc and the upright to fit a caliper bracket as well. So it looks like a few hours on the lathe and mill could give a cost effective disc brake conversion. Has anyone else tried this?
